Karan Johar recounted an emotional moment from the filming of his directorial debut, Kuch Kuch Hota Hai. During Salman Khan's initial day on set, Johar became overwhelmed with anxiety over the star's casual attire, fearing it might clash with the scene's requirements. Johar expressed such distress that he began to cry in Salman Khan's vanity van.
Salman Khan, noticing Johar's upset, quickly reassured him and agreed to wear the formal suit for the wedding song sequence. This compromise allowed filming to proceed smoothly, marking a significant moment for Johar's first directorial endeavor in his celebrated career.
Kuch Kuch Hota Hai, which marked its 27th anniversary last October, remains a beloved film in Hindi cinema. Its iconic songs continue to be a fixture at celebrations and college gatherings, testament to its lasting impact and Karan Johar's directorial vision.
